EARL ADAMS SOUL WINNG SHEET FOR EVERY OCCASION1
SALVATION
As Taught in the Bible
The purpose of this study is to see what God has said about salvation. Just
reading these statements is not enough. Please take time to look up each
Scripture reference to see for yourself that the Bible really teaches these
truths. We encourage you to be like those described in Acts 17:11:
"These were more noble than those in Thessalonica, in that they received
the Word with all readiness of mind, and searched the Scriptures daily,
whether those things were so."
Who is God?
The living God is HOLY (Isaiah 6:3; 57:15; 1 Peter 1:15; Revelation 4:8) and thus He is
absolutely set apart and separated from all that is sinful (Isaiah 59:2; Psalm 24:3-4; Isaiah 6:3-
5). The Bible teaches me that God in His absolute holiness and unfailing mercy has provided a
way for me to be saved and to come to a full knowledge of the truth (John 14:6; 1 Timothy 2:3-
6).
Who am I?
I am a lost sinner (Psalm 14:1-3; Romans 3:10-18,23; Isaiah 53:6; Psalm 51:5; 1 Kings 8:46)
and my heart is wicked and evil (Jeremiah 17:9-10; Mark 7:20-23; Matthew 7:11). Thus I stand
guilty before the righteous Judge of all the earth (Romans 3:19) and I am under the wrath and
condemnation of a holy God (Romans 1:18; 2:1-9; John 3:18,36).
What Do I Deserve?
Because of my sinful and wicked condition I deserve the death penalty (Ezekiel 18:4; Genesis
2:17; Romans 1:32; 6:23) which involves eternal separation from God and eternal punishment
by God, even the lake of fire which was prepared for the devil and his angels (2 Thessalonians
1:8-9; Matthew 25:41,46; Mark 9:42-48; Revelation 20:11-15; 21:8).
What is the Gospel (Good News)?
Because of His marvelous love and mercy God sent His beloved Son into the world (John
3:17; Matthew 1:21-23; Luke 19:10; 1 Timothy 1:15). The Lord Jesus Christ, who is the
everlasting God (John 1:1; Isaiah 7:14; 9:6; Micah 5:2; Titus 2:13) and the Creator of all things
(John 1:3; Colossians 1:13-16), died on the cross in MY place and as MY Substitute and He
thus paid the death penalty for me (Isaiah chapter 53; Romans 5:6-8; 1 Corinthians 15:3; 2
Corinthians 5:21; Galatians 1:4; 1 Peter 2:24; 3:18; 1 John 2:2; 3:16; 4:10). He also rose again
from the dead as proof that God the Father was pleased and satisfied that the death penalty
was paid in full by God the Son (1 Corinthians 15:4-20; Romans 4:25) and to demonstrate that
2
He (Jesus Christ) was and is all that He claimed to be (Romans 1:4).
What Must I Do To Be Saved?
In view of who Christ is and what He has done for me on the cross, it is my responsibility to
believe on the Lord Jesus Christ (Acts 16:30-31; John 3:16,18,36). This means I must come to
Christ (John 6:35-37) and receive Him as my personal Saviour and Lord (John 1:12; Romans
6:23), realizing and believing the following facts:
1. The Lord Jesus is the only Saviour (Acts 4:12; John 10:9; 14:6). There is no salvation
apart from Him.
2. The Lord Jesus died and rose again for my salvation (1 Thessalonians 4:14; 1
Corinthians 15:3-4; Romans 10:9).
3. The Lord Jesus is able to save me (Hebrews 7:25; Isaiah 59:1; Matthew 19:24-26).
4. The Lord Jesus is willing to save me (John 6:37; compare 1 Timothy 2:4).
5. The Lord Jesus will save me if I trust Him and Him alone as my Saviour (John 3:16).
I also must realize that I am not saved....
...by good works (Isaiah 64:6; Ephesians 2:9; Titus 3:5);
...by trying to keep the law (Romans 3:20; Galatians 2:16;
James 2:10);
...by water baptism (Ephesians 2:8-9; Acts 16:31).
I am only saved by the grace and mercy of God through faith (Ephesians 2:4-9 and Titus 3:4-7).
Faith is resting all my weight upon Jesus Christ (who He is, what He has done and what He has
said). Nothing in my hands I bring, simply to Thy cross I cling!
How Can I Know That I Am Saved?
Because God cannot lie (Titus 1:2; Hebrews 6:18) and because Jesus Christ is ever faithful
(Hebrews 13:8), I do confidently and joyfully claim and rest upon the following salvation
promises: Matthew 11:28; John 1:12; 3:16; 3:18; 3:36; 5:24; 6:35; 6:37; 6:47; 10:9; 11:25; Acts
10:43; 16:31; Romans 10:9; 10:13; 1 John 5:11-12.
What Must I Do Now That I Am Saved?
Now that I am a believer in Christ it is my responsibility to grow and to keep on growing in the
grace and knowledge of my Lord and Saviour Jesus Christ (2 Peter 3:18). To be a healthy,
growing believer I must:
1. Be baptized in obedience to Christ's command (Matthew 28:19-20; Acts 10:48; 2:38)
and as a public testimony of my new life in Christ (2 Corinthians 5:14-17; Romans 6:3-11;
Galatians 2:20).
2. Feed upon God's Word by reading my Bible daily (1 Peter 2:2; Matthew 4:4; Psalm
119:97).
3. Come before God and come unto God in prayer daily (Hebrews 4:16; 1 Thessalonians
5:17; Luke 18:1).
3
4. Faithfully attend a Bible-believing and Bible-teaching church (Acts 2:42; Hebrews 10:25).
5. Confess my sins (the thinking, the acting and the being that is out of harmony with God's
Holy Person; my character and conduct that is not like His) to God daily and agree with
Him that what I have done is sinful in His sight (1 John 1:8-2:2 and see especially 1 John
1:9; Psalm 51:3-6; Psalm 32:3-6; Proverbs 28:13).
6. Confess Christ before others (Psalm 107:2; Matthew 10:32; Romans 10:9-10). Be glad
to own Him as your Saviour!
7. Be a faithful witness, pointing clearly to Christ by life and by lip (Acts 1:8; Isaiah 43:10-
12). I need to draw attention to Christ by the way I live and by the things that I say
(Philippians 2:15-16; Colossians 3:17; 1 Peter 3:15; Colossians 4:5-6).
